1955 – Gala Cinema, Ballyfermot, Dublin

Architect: McCormack & Boland

The Gala Cinema was designed by J.F. McCormack and opened on 23rd November 1955. The sizeable auditorium seated 1,850 meaning the cinema was one of the largest suburban cinemas in Dublin. Closed in 1980, for a time it was operated as a roller-skating rink, but was then turned into a bingo-hall at stalls level with a snooker club in the balcony. Now used for retail.
